当前位置: 首页 > 软件库 > 管理和监控 > 安全相关 >

wickr-crypto-c

Wickr 安全加密库
授权协议 未知
开发语言 C/C++
所属分类 管理和监控、 安全相关
软件类型 开源软件
地区 不详
投 递 者 上官联
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

wickr-crypto-c 是用 C 语言编写的 Wickr 安全消息协议的实现,它为 Wickr Professional 上的安全通信提供了一个平台。

Wickr 是美国一家网络安全公司(同样就叫 Wickr)自筹资金开发出的防泄密信息应用程序,采用军事级别加密技术,并具备自毁功能。能够让用户实现无痕迹通信,让用户的手机信息不再受到追踪。公司创始人赛尔曾表示,Wickr 与其他应用最大的不同就是隐私政策,不会收集或销售用户信息。


为了向 Wickr Professional 的客户分享 Wickr crypto 的设计方式,以便于更好的得到信任,Wickr 开源了此加密库。同时,虽然 Wickr 不是用于对等加密临时消息传递的新工具,但该协议代表了 Wickr 产品中的新一代加密技术, Wickr 表示也想通过开源也吸取更多的建议。

该加密库严格实施 Wickr 协议保证在传输和存储中的消息内容的保密性。它具有以下特性

  • 端到端加密 - 消息加密密钥仅在 Wickr 客户端中可用,并且不向网络攻击者或 Wickr 服务器操作员公开;

  • 完全转发保密 - 如果用户或设备的长期密钥泄露,则旧邮件内容不会受到损害。

  • 题目源码: https://github.com/InsecurityAsso/inshack-2018/tree/master/crypto/base65536 主要逻辑server.py #!/usr/bin/python3 import random from flask import Flask,request app = Flask(__name__) FLAG = "INSA{6

  • 国庆两天,一个比较容易的比赛。会的题不少。感觉到自信了。 目录 国庆两天,一个比较容易的比赛。会的题不少。感觉到自信了。 crypto spin baby-rsa mtp prime token rsa lsfr reverse flag-chcker adwanced-flag-checker my-frob reverser no-peeking hopper pwn login frogge

  • /* vi: set sw=4 ts=4: */ /* * crypt() for uClibc * Copyright (C) 2000-2006 by Erik Andersen <andersen@uclibc.org> * Licensed under the LGPL v2.1, see the file COPYING.LIB in this tarball. */ #define _

  • Crypto 库是C/C++的加密算法库,这个加密库很流行,基本上涵盖了市面上的各类加密解密算法,以下代码是我在学习是总结的,放到这里用于后期需要时能够快速解决问题。 项目地址:Crypto++ Library 8.7 | Free C++ Class Library of Cryptographic Schemes Sha256加密算法: Sha系列加密算法包括很多,基本上有以下几种格式的加密方

  • Windows 上 No module named 'Crypto' 的解决方案 : pycrypto,pycrytodome和crypto是一个东西 在很久以前,crypto在python上面的名字是pycrypto它是一个第三方库,但是已经停止更新三年了,所以不建议安装这个库; windows下python3.6安装也不会成功! 这个时候pycryptodome就来了,它是pycrypto的延

  • 在密码学挑战网站上做了一道值得记录的题,加密脚本是这样的 from Crypto.Util.number import getPrime, long_to_bytes, bytes_to_long, inverse import math from gmpy2 import next_prime FLAG = b"crypto{??????????????????????????????????

  • 题目 提  示: 描  述: …-./.-…/.-/–./----.–/-…/…–/…-./-.-./-…/…-./.----/–…/…-./----./…–/----./----./…/-----/…-/-----.- 过程 确定加密方式 “-” 长码 ,“.” 短码, “/” 分隔符 猜测为摩斯密码 解码 进入网站 https://www.lddgo.net/encrypt/morse 解码得

  • 报错详细 “Module not found: Error: Can’t resolve ‘crypto’ in ‘D:\Projects\webpack-basic\webpack-ie-test\node_modules\crypto-js’ BREAKING CHANGE: webpack < 5 used to include polyfills for node.js core modu

 相关资料
  • 稳定性: 2 - 稳定的 crypto 模块提供了加密功能,包含对 OpenSSL 的哈希、HMAC、加密、解密、签名、以及验证功能的一整套封装。 使用 require('crypto') 来访问该模块。 const crypto = require('crypto'); const secret = 'abcdefg'; const hash = crypto.createHmac('sha2

  • 无论是开发Web应用的开发者还是企图利用Web应用漏洞的攻击者,对于Web程序安全这个话题都给予了越来越多的关注。特别是最近CSDN密码泄露事件,更是让我们对Web安全这个话题更加重视,所有人都谈密码色变,都开始检测自己的系统是否存在漏洞。那么我们作为一名Go程序的开发者,一定也需要知道我们的应用程序随时会成为众多攻击者的目标,并提前做好防范的准备。 很多Web应用程序中的安全问题都是由于轻信了第

  • Hutool-crypto概述 加密分为三种: 对称加密(symmetric),例如:AES、DES等 非对称加密(asymmetric),例如:RSA、DSA等 摘要加密(digest),例如:MD5、SHA-1、SHA-256、HMAC等 hutool-crypto针对这三种加密类型分别封装,并提供常用的大部分加密算法。 对于非对称加密,实现了: RSA DSA 对于对称加密,实现了: AES

  • 密码学是加密和解密数据的科学,它使用户能够存储敏感信息或在不安全的网络上传输敏感信息,以便只能由预期的接收者读取。 可以在没有任何特殊措施的情况下读取和理解的数据称为明文,而伪装明文以隐藏其实质的方法称为加密。加密的明文称为密文,将加密数据恢复为纯文本的过程称为解密。 分析和破坏安全通信的科学被称为密码分析。执行相同操作的人也称为攻击者。 密码学可以是强或弱的,并且强度是通过恢复实际明文所需的时间

  • 我正在尝试使用javax.crypto.ciper加密/解密数据,其中我将转换指定为aes/ecb/pkcs5padding。 在我的本地机器中,jcesecurity.isrestricted()返回FALSE,但是当它在服务器上运行时,相同的方法返回true。由于服务器上的这种情况,系统不会为密码分配正确的权限。 不确定,JceSecurity restriction确切设置在哪里。感谢你的帮

  • 常见的安全误区 黑客、网络安全只存在于虚拟世界 如果我说以后黑客不但可以控制你的汽车开窗、刹车,甚至还能远程“强奸”,你信吗? 许多初创公司,有基于互联网的Sex应用。杜蕾斯公司也有一款Sex over Internet产品叫做Fundawear。如果这个产品出了安全问题或者协议缺陷,被黑客劫持了连接,实现中间人攻击,会出现什么样的后果? 360公司最近发现了时下最火的电动汽车Tesla Mode